Buprenorphine is utilized in a type of treatment referred to as medication assisted treatment (MAT) for individuals in Haverstraw who are opiate dependent to prescription pain killers or heroin. Not like Methadone which is also used in medication assisted treatment but is usually only distributed in strictly controlled clinics, Buprenorphine may be prescribed and dispensed by qualifying doctors which gives easier access to this type of treatment.

When Buprenorphine is used in recovery it can help someone who is experiencing the intense withdrawal symptoms and cravings associated with opiate withdrawal. Buprenorphine works to control and minimize these withdrawal symptoms so that they can easier detox and stay off drugs and not participate in harmful drug seeking behaviors. When the medication assisted treatment idea was first formed and put into action, it wasn't meant to be a stand-alone activity but rather only part of a multi-faceted approach that would typically incorporate actual rehabilitation for opioid dependency and addiction. Buprenorphine use would only be one component of a bigger comprehensive treatment plan.

Buprenorphine will also produce some of the euphoric effects of other opiates so it can be misused. For this reason it is important for anyone choosing medication assisted treatment as the recovery method they prefer to take, to also enlist the help of substance abuse counselors to integrate other forms of behavioral therapy and life repair actions into their plan of recovery so that they are not at risk of relapse.
